Electrodeposition of Fluorine-Doped Calcium Phosphate Coatings onto Ti6Al4V Alloy—Chemical and Structural Characterization

2008 
The present study reports on the development of fluorapatite (FAP) coatings on Ti6Al4V substrate through an electrodeposition (ED) technique. Sodium fluoride (NaF) has been used as source for fluorine incorporation in the apatite structure. The surface morphology and chemical composition of the obtained coatings were characterized by scanning electron microscopy associated with X-ray microanalysis (SEM-EDXS). The phase composition of the coatings was determined through X-ray diffraction and Raman micro-spectroscopic techniques. The quantitative X-ray microanalysis confirmed fluorine incorporation into the apatite structure during ED process on Ti6Al4V alloy. The results from the present investigation revealed that the quality of the FAP coating solely depends on the amount of fluorine precursor used during ED process.
